Regulatory Due Diligence

When viewing a telecommunications network or service provider as a potential acquisition or investment opportunity, it is vital to understand the regulatory obligations that will be placed on the entity, its ability to comply with them, the current implications of such obligations, and the likely impact on future growth and profits.
InterConnect Communications’ telecommunications regulatory expertise covers not only the regulatory environment itself but also the impact that this has on operating companies. We are, therefore, able to assist with a variety of regulatory due diligence tasks, including:
  • Establishing the status, functions, duties and powers of the regulator (and any other relevant governing authorities);
  • Identifying licence obligations;
  • Evaluating the impact of regulatory controls e.g.
    • Number portability and carrier pre-selection;
    • Rights of way and facility-sharing obligations;
    • Unbundled local loops;
    • Universal service obligations;
  • Identifying interconnection and tariff constraints;
  • Reviewing the potential impact of competition legislation (e.g. dominance and/or significant market power, possible controls on ownership or future mergers/acquisitions);
  • Evaluating the operator’s relationship with the regulator and determining how well it is complying with regulatory requirements;
  • Establishing the legal and regulatory requirements for the privatisation of incumbent operators and other state-owned entities.
